Binary Code Kit

Grade K-2nd, 3rd-5th

Dive into coding without using a computer – yes, you read that right! This project explores how computers use binary code to perform the tasks humans “tell” them to do, and enables kids to translate their names into binary. Once they’ve got their code, they’ll use it to make awesome binary jewelry!

Required Materials

  • 70 stringable beads (two different colors, approximately 35 of each)
  • string
  • Binary Decoder Sheet
  • 8-Bit Worksheet
  • marker
  • scissors
  • necklace clasp
  • key chain

Step-By-Step Instructions

Step 1

Write your name vertically along the left hand side of the 8-bit worksheet printable. Align each letter with a numbered line.

Step 2

Use the binary decoder key printable to identify the binary sequence for each letter in your name and record the code on the 8-bit worksheet.

Step 3

Place the corresponding beads onto the coded 8-bit worksheet.

Step 4

String the beads from left to right for each letter onto the string.

Step 5

Tie off the string to your desired length. Strings with longer names make great necklaces, and shorter ones are great bracelets.
